The Morganville Vampire Series by Rachel Caine
Review by Miss Katelyn

Everyone who’s in LOVE with Stephanie Meyers, you just found a series to hold you over until Stephanie graces the world with the next book in the saga, but not to worry, Rachel Caine may have second place, but Stephanie’s still fighting J.K. Rowling for the top spot, and no one can take it from either of these two literary superstars.

Morganville is just a quiet, Texan college town, granted the college is a party school, until the sun goes down, and then Morganville becomes Vampville. Claire Danvers is out of the house for the first time and experiencing all that college has to offer, plus a few unpleasantries, and books, lots and lots of books. Our freaky genius girl reluctantly agrees to a year at PTU to satisfy her worrying parents, and then it’s off to MIT or CalTech, who says a girl can’t dream? Her first semester puts her dreams to the test when she moves into the Gone with the Wind meets The Musters mansion, becomes instant best friends with its inhabitants, and a little more with one of them, and learns to survive the dark secrets of Morganville, the last safe place for vampires.

Best yet, all of the books, three so far with the fourth coming in June, keep your eyes glued to the page waiting to see who’s going to do what next.
